If your mSATA SSD in use is in low capacity, it’s not a bad decision to upgrade old mSATA to a large mSATA SSD. It’s bandwidth is up to 6GB per/second It’s capacity might be 32GB, 128GB, 256GB, 1TB, etc. It is widely used in notebooks and ultrabooks. MSATA (Mini-SATA) SSD (solid-state drive) has a small form factor and low power consumption.
